Shoe Maker Master craftsman in tailored coat and yellow waistcoat (vest) cuts leather from skin. In background boy apprentice in apron and drab jacket sits making up a shoe Hand-coloured woodcut from The Book of English Trades London 1823

This print from 1823 showcases the artistry and dedication of a Shoe Maker Master craftsman. Dressed in a meticulously tailored coat and adorned with a vibrant yellow waistcoat, he skillfully cuts leather from its raw form. The intricate details of his craft are evident as he carefully shapes the material that will eventually become a beautiful pair of shoes. In the background, we catch a glimpse of an apprentice, donning an apron and drab jacket, diligently working on another shoe. This young boy represents the future generation being trained under the watchful eye of his master. Their collaboration symbolizes the passing down of knowledge and expertise through generations. The hand-coloured woodcut technique used to create this image adds depth and richness to every stroke, enhancing our appreciation for both craftsmanship and artistry.
